IBInspectable

SeSAC

8.21 ~ 8.22 TIL(SeSAC iOS 3기)

IBInspectable과 IBDesignable IBInspectable Interface Builder에 해당 값의 정보를 보여줌 final class CustomButton: UIButton { @IBInspectable var cornerRadius: CGFloat { get { return layer.cornerRadius } set { layer.cornerRadius = newValue } } } IBDesignable 컴파일 타임에 InterfaceBuilder에서 설정한 속성이 스토리보드에 반영 import UIKit @IBDesignable final class CustomButton: UIButton { @IBInspectable var cornerRadius: CGFloat { ge..

예스코치
'IBInspectable' 태그의 글 목록